Q: Is 46,835,049 a Prime Number?
A: No, 46,835,049 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 46835049 can be evenly divided by 1 3 1,447 4,341 10,789 32,367 15,611,683 and 46,835,049, with no remainder.
Since 46,835,049 cannot be divided by just 1 and 46,835,049, it is not a prime number.
